I think people made a bigger deal about this when Facebook was new. Now it tends to be generally accepted that what's on FB is public and can lead to disciplinary action if it's against policy. That's not just with sororities anymore though. This is policy with most companies now.

I also tend to think that if a photo is really that questionable, untag it. Or just don't uplaod it. Every single thing that one does, does NOT need to be in a Facebook photo.
